Abstract:
The partial oxidation of benzene on vanadium and molybdenum oxides and the participation of singlet oxygen in this reaction were studied. A correlation between the activity of the catalysts in the partial oxidation of benzene and their ability to generate singlet oxygen was observed. The character of the initiation of oxidative benzene transformations under the action of molecular singlet oxygen was analyzed.
